1. Specificity
Specificity, within the context of dependable drug and DNA analyses, denotes the flexibility of a check to unequivocally determine the goal substance or genetic marker whereas avoiding false positives because of cross-reactivity with different compounds or genetic sequences. This can be a elementary requirement for producing reliable and legally defensible outcomes.
-
Focused Evaluation
Specificity ensures that the analytical methodology exactly targets the supposed analyte. For drug testing, this implies differentiating between structurally comparable compounds, reminiscent of distinguishing between totally different benzodiazepines or opiates. In DNA testing, specificity is essential for precisely figuring out particular genetic loci or single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) with out erroneously amplifying or detecting comparable sequences current within the genome.
-
Cross-Reactivity Mitigation
Lack of specificity can result in cross-reactivity, the place the check yields a constructive end result for a substance aside from the one being examined. That is notably problematic in drug screening, the place widespread over-the-counter medicines or dietary dietary supplements would possibly share structural similarities with illicit medicine. Equally, in DNA evaluation, repetitive sequences or homologous areas within the genome could cause non-specific amplification, resulting in inaccurate genotyping or forensic matching.
-
Reagent Purity and Validation
Reaching specificity requires the usage of high-purity reagents, antibodies, and primers which might be meticulously designed and validated to reduce non-specific binding or amplification. Stringent high quality management measures, together with the usage of acceptable controls and blanks, are important to detect and proper for any cross-reactivity points that will come up throughout the evaluation.
-
Affirmation Assays
To additional improve specificity, presumptive constructive outcomes from screening assessments are sometimes confirmed utilizing extra particular analytical strategies, reminiscent of fuel chromatography-mass spectrometry (GC-MS) or liquid chromatography-mass spectrometry (LC-MS) for drug testing, and Sanger sequencing or next-generation sequencing (NGS) for DNA evaluation. These confirmatory strategies present the next diploma of certainty and assist rule out false positives because of cross-reactivity or different interfering elements.
The ramifications of compromised specificity in drug and DNA testing are far-reaching, probably resulting in wrongful accusations, misdiagnosis, and flawed authorized judgments. Due to this fact, rigorous consideration to element and adherence to greatest practices are important to make sure the specificity of analytical strategies and the reliability of the outcomes obtained.
2. Sensitivity
Sensitivity, inside the context of reliable drug and DNA examination, refers back to the functionality of an analytical methodology to precisely detect and measure even minute portions of the goal substance or genetic marker. The upper the sensitivity, the decrease the restrict of detection, enabling the identification of gear current at hint ranges. This attribute is important as a result of the presence or absence of a substance, even in small concentrations, can maintain important diagnostic or authorized implications. For instance, detecting low ranges of a particular drug metabolite in a urine pattern can point out prior publicity, even when the person claims in any other case. Equally, in forensic DNA evaluation, amplifying and analyzing degraded or restricted DNA samples typically depends on extremely delicate strategies to acquire a usable profile.
The impression of sensitivity extends to scientific diagnostics as nicely. In new child screening applications, figuring out particular genetic mutations related to metabolic issues typically is determined by extremely delicate assays able to detecting delicate variations in enzymatic exercise or metabolite concentrations. Early detection by delicate screening strategies permits for well timed intervention and administration of those circumstances, bettering affected person outcomes. In environmental monitoring, delicate analytical strategies are essential for detecting and quantifying hint quantities of pollution or contaminants in water and soil samples, guaranteeing public well being and security. The event of extremely delicate assays typically entails superior applied sciences reminiscent of mass spectrometry, polymerase chain response (PCR), and microfluidics, which allow the amplification and detection of goal molecules with minimal background noise.
In abstract, sensitivity is an indispensable attribute of dependable drug and DNA examination. Its potential to determine hint quantities of goal substances or genetic markers has profound implications throughout numerous disciplines, together with forensics, scientific diagnostics, and environmental monitoring. Whereas attaining excessive sensitivity requires refined analytical strategies and rigorous high quality management measures, the advantages by way of accuracy and informativeness are plain. The continuing refinement of sensitivity in analytical strategies continues to drive developments in detection capabilities, in the end contributing to extra knowledgeable decision-making in authorized, medical, and environmental contexts.
3. Reproducibility
Reproducibility, within the context of legitimate drug and DNA assessments, refers back to the consistency of outcomes obtained when the identical pattern is analyzed a number of occasions, both inside the similar laboratory (intra-laboratory reproducibility) or throughout totally different laboratories (inter-laboratory reproducibility). This side is paramount as a result of it straight impacts the reliability and defensibility of check outcomes. The validity of forensic, scientific, or analysis findings depends closely on the flexibility to constantly acquire the identical outcomes when repeating an evaluation on the identical materials. Failure to realize passable reproducibility undermines confidence within the testing course of and may result in misguided conclusions.
The attainment of acceptable reproducibility necessitates rigorous standardization and validation of analytical strategies. This contains meticulous documentation of procedures, adherence to established protocols, use of calibrated instrumentation, and implementation of strong high quality management measures. For instance, in drug testing, fuel chromatography-mass spectrometry (GC-MS) and liquid chromatography-mass spectrometry (LC-MS) strategies require exact calibration and upkeep to make sure constant quantification of goal analytes. Equally, in DNA evaluation, standardized PCR protocols and validated primer units are important for acquiring reproducible amplification of particular DNA areas. Moreover, participation in proficiency testing applications allows laboratories to evaluate and show their potential to realize constant outcomes in comparison with different laboratories, thereby bolstering confidence of their analytical capabilities.
In the end, the reproducibility of drug and DNA testing is a cornerstone of scientific validity and authorized defensibility. It not solely ensures the reliability of particular person check outcomes but in addition contributes to the general integrity of the testing course of. Ongoing efforts to enhance standardization, validation, and high quality management are important for sustaining and enhancing reproducibility, thereby safeguarding the accuracy and trustworthiness of analytical findings in various purposes starting from felony justice to healthcare.
4. Chain-of-Custody
Chain-of-custody is a important component in guaranteeing the integrity and reliability of drug and DNA testing. It refers back to the documented chronological historical past of a pattern, tracing its possession and dealing with from assortment to evaluation and reporting. This documentation is significant for sustaining the authorized defensibility of check outcomes and confirming the pattern’s authenticity.
-
Pattern Identification and Documentation
Exact identification of the pattern is prime. Every pattern should be uniquely labeled with identifiers that can’t be simply altered or duplicated. Documentation contains the date, time, location of assortment, and the identification of the person amassing the pattern. This preliminary document kinds the idea of the chain and ensures that the pattern might be unequivocally linked again to its supply. Any deviation from customary procedures should be completely documented.
-
Safe Dealing with and Storage
Sustaining the integrity of the pattern requires safe dealing with and storage protocols. Samples should be shielded from contamination, adulteration, and degradation. Storage circumstances, reminiscent of temperature and humidity, should be managed and documented to forestall any alterations to the pattern’s composition. Transfers of possession should be meticulously recorded, together with the date, time, and identities of the people concerned. Every custodian is answerable for sustaining the pattern’s safety whereas it’s of their possession.
-
Laboratory Evaluation and Reporting
Throughout the laboratory, the chain-of-custody continues with strict adherence to plain working procedures. Analytical strategies should be validated to make sure accuracy and reliability. Documentation of the evaluation contains the date, time, and the identities of the analysts performing the assessments. The ultimate report should clearly state the outcomes and embody details about the chain-of-custody to show that the pattern was dealt with accurately all through the method. Any anomalies or deviations noticed throughout the evaluation should be documented and addressed.
-
Authorized and Evidentiary Concerns
A correctly maintained chain-of-custody is crucial for the admissibility of check leads to authorized proceedings. It gives assurance that the pattern examined is similar pattern collected from the person or scene in query and that it has not been compromised or tampered with in any means. Gaps or inconsistencies within the chain can increase doubts in regards to the validity of the outcomes and will result in their exclusion from proof. Due to this fact, meticulous documentation and adherence to established protocols are essential for guaranteeing the authorized defensibility of drug and DNA testing.
The aspects outlined above underscore the intrinsic connection between meticulous chain-of-custody procedures and the era of reliable check outcomes. With no sturdy chain-of-custody, the accuracy and reliability of drug and DNA testing are inherently compromised, probably resulting in unjust outcomes in authorized, medical, and private contexts.
5. Validation
Validation is a cornerstone in attaining reliable drug and DNA examination outcomes. It establishes documented proof offering a excessive diploma of assurance {that a} particular course of will constantly produce a product assembly its predetermined specs and high quality attributes. This systematic course of is integral to the reliability and acceptance of analytical strategies utilized in these important testing domains.
-
Establishing Methodology Suitability
Methodology validation determines if an analytical process is acceptable for its supposed use. This entails assessing parameters like accuracy, precision, sensitivity, specificity, linearity, vary, and robustness. As an illustration, in drug testing, validation confirms {that a} methodology precisely quantifies goal medicine with out interference from different substances. In DNA testing, it verifies that the tactic can reliably amplify and detect particular genetic markers even in degraded or low-quantity samples. The absence of validation can result in unreliable outcomes and compromised interpretations.
-
Guaranteeing Knowledge Integrity and Reliability
Validation protocols make sure the era of knowledge that’s each correct and dependable. This contains the usage of licensed reference supplies, rigorous calibration procedures, and ongoing high quality management measures. Correct validation minimizes the chance of systematic errors and biases, thereby enhancing the trustworthiness of the information. The validity of analytical findings rests upon the demonstration that the strategies employed produce constantly dependable outcomes, decreasing the chance of false positives or false negatives.
-
Compliance with Regulatory Requirements
Many jurisdictions mandate methodology validation for drug and DNA testing laboratories to make sure compliance with regulatory requirements and pointers. Accreditation our bodies, reminiscent of ISO/IEC 17025, require documented validation research to show the competence of laboratories. Compliance with these requirements fosters confidence within the testing course of and facilitates the acceptance of leads to authorized and medical contexts. Assembly regulatory necessities by validation ensures that testing practices align with established benchmarks for high quality and accuracy.
-
Supporting Authorized Defensibility
Validation research present important proof to help the authorized defensibility of drug and DNA check outcomes. Complete validation stories show that the strategies used are scientifically sound and able to producing dependable proof. This documentation might be essential in difficult the admissibility of check leads to court docket. A well-documented validation course of strengthens the credibility of analytical findings and enhances their acceptance by authorized authorities, contributing to truthful and simply outcomes.
The multifaceted nature of validation underscores its pivotal function in guaranteeing the accuracy, reliability, and defensibility of drug and DNA examination. By systematically evaluating and documenting the efficiency of analytical strategies, validation strengthens the integrity of testing processes and fosters confidence within the outcomes obtained. The dedication to validation ensures that testing practices adhere to established scientific and regulatory requirements, in the end contributing to extra knowledgeable decision-making in authorized, medical, and private contexts.
6. Reference Requirements
Reference requirements are important to make sure the veracity of drug and DNA examination processes. These extremely characterised supplies function benchmarks for analytical strategies, facilitating correct identification and quantification of goal analytes. Their use is prime to the validity and reliability of check outcomes, impacting authorized, medical, and forensic purposes.
-
Calibration and Quantification
Reference requirements allow exact calibration of analytical devices utilized in drug and DNA testing. By analyzing identified concentrations of reference supplies, calibration curves are generated, permitting for correct quantification of unknown samples. As an illustration, in drug testing, licensed reference supplies (CRMs) of particular medicine are used to calibrate mass spectrometers, guaranteeing correct measurement of drug concentrations in organic samples. Equally, in DNA evaluation, reference requirements with identified DNA sequences are used to calibrate sequencing devices and to quantify DNA samples earlier than amplification. With out dependable calibration, quantitative evaluation turns into unreliable.
-
Methodology Validation and High quality Management
Reference requirements are essential for methodology validation, demonstrating that an analytical methodology is match for its supposed objective. They’re used to evaluate accuracy, precision, sensitivity, and specificity. Reference supplies are integrated into high quality management protocols to observe the efficiency of analytical programs over time. For instance, drug testing laboratories use high quality management samples containing identified concentrations of medicine to confirm the accuracy and reliability of their assays. In DNA testing, constructive and destructive management samples are used to validate PCR assays and to detect contamination. Constant efficiency towards reference requirements ensures the continued reliability of testing procedures.
-
Traceability and Authorized Defensibility
Reference requirements present traceability to nationwide or worldwide requirements, which is important for authorized defensibility of check outcomes. CRMs are sometimes traceable to main requirements maintained by nationwide metrology institutes, such because the Nationwide Institute of Requirements and Know-how (NIST). Traceability ensures that measurements are constant and comparable throughout totally different laboratories and jurisdictions. In forensic testing, the usage of traceable reference requirements is crucial for demonstrating the accuracy and reliability of leads to court docket. The documentation of traceability strengthens the evidentiary worth of check findings.
-
Proficiency Testing and Interlaboratory Comparisons
Reference requirements are employed in proficiency testing applications and interlaboratory comparisons, permitting laboratories to evaluate their efficiency and evaluate their outcomes with these of different laboratories. Proficiency testing entails the evaluation of blind samples containing identified concentrations of goal analytes. The efficiency of taking part laboratories is evaluated based mostly on their potential to precisely determine and quantify the goal substances. These applications assist to determine potential sources of error and to make sure the competence of testing laboratories. Constant participation in proficiency testing is a requirement for accreditation and demonstrates a dedication to high quality and accuracy.
The constant utility of reference requirements considerably elevates the accuracy and reliability of analytical findings in each drug and DNA examinations. The utilization of those supplies promotes the era of dependable, reproducible outcomes, that are indispensable throughout authorized, medical, and numerous different sectors.
7. Proficiency Testing
Proficiency testing (PT) serves as a important exterior high quality evaluation instrument, straight impacting the accuracy and reliability of drug and DNA evaluation. It entails the periodic analysis of a laboratory’s efficiency by an unbiased group, utilizing blind samples containing identified portions of goal analytes. Laboratories taking part in PT applications analyze these samples utilizing their routine strategies and report the outcomes. The PT supplier then compares the laboratory’s outcomes to the identified values or to the consensus outcomes of different taking part laboratories. Discrepancies between a laboratory’s outcomes and the anticipated values point out potential issues within the analytical course of, reminiscent of calibration errors, reagent degradation, or procedural inconsistencies. Failure to realize passable PT outcomes might result in corrective actions, together with methodology revisions, retraining of personnel, or suspension of accreditation.
In drug testing, PT samples might include numerous illicit medicine, prescription medicines, or metabolites at specified concentrations. Taking part laboratories should precisely determine and quantify these substances to show their competence. Equally, in DNA testing, PT samples might encompass simulated forensic casework samples with identified DNA profiles. Laboratories should accurately analyze these samples to find out the genotypes, assess the standard and amount of DNA, and carry out statistical calculations to evaluate the energy of the proof. Correct evaluation in each eventualities necessitates the appliance of validated strategies, adherence to plain working procedures, and the usage of correctly calibrated instrumentation. The outcomes of PT applications present precious suggestions to laboratories, enabling them to determine areas for enchancment and to reinforce their general efficiency.
The impression of PT on correct drug and DNA testing is substantial, contributing to the general reliability of outcomes reported by analytical laboratories. Common participation in PT applications helps keep excessive requirements of high quality and competence, that are important for guaranteeing public belief and the integrity of authorized and medical programs. Challenges stay in increasing PT applications to cowl a broader vary of analytes and matrices, and in creating extra real looking and sophisticated PT samples that precisely replicate the challenges encountered in real-world analyses. Nonetheless, PT continues to be a significant element of high quality assurance, driving steady enchancment and supporting the manufacturing of correct and reliable analytical information.
